How Does Nickel-Zinc Battery Technology Compare to Other Chemistries?
Nickel-zinc batteries offer several advantages:
-
Higher voltage per cell (1.65V) compared to nickel-metal hydride (NiMH) or nickel-cadmium (NiCd).
-
Non-toxic, eco-friendly materials, avoiding heavy metals like cadmium or cobalt.
-
High power density and rapid charge capabilities.
-
Safe thermal and chemical stability without risk of thermal runaway.
Compared to lithium-ion, NiZn batteries have a shorter lifecycle but provide a more environmentally friendly alternative for specific applications.
What Are the Key Applications for Nickel-Zinc Batteries?
NiZn batteries serve various markets due to their balanced performance and safety profile:
-
Electric vehicles (EVs): Particularly for lower range and smaller vehicles.
-
Renewable energy storage: Backup power and load leveling.
-
Consumer electronics: Powering cordless tools and portable devices.
-
Industrial equipment: Including order pickers, forklifts, and automated guided vehicles.
Leading manufacturers tailor their products to these sectors by optimizing energy density, cycle life, and charge efficiency.

What Challenges Do Nickel-Zinc Battery Manufacturers Face?
Challenges include:
-
Cycle life limitations compared to lithium-ion, though ongoing R&D is improving durability.
-
Market perception as nickel-zinc is less established.
-
Scaling up production to compete with mature lithium-ion manufacturing.
-
Developing effective BMS (battery management systems) optimized for NiZn chemistry.
